Whether or not TV ministries are all a con job or not is a tough one to think over.
There are a lot of folks- the elderly, the shut-ins, those living in very remote areas, and in many other circumstances that are getting a regular dose of spiritual comfort from these preachers. Some, for sure, are not sophisticated enough to realize they are providing the preacher with very big money arriving in many small amounts , and I'm sure there are those who do know this, but do not care.

They get something in return, I think. Whether or not that return is great enough to deserve a monetary reward, especially a big one, could be debated endlessly. I know I would never give a nickel to any of them, but that's just me.

if I find some of the preachers despicable- I particularly thought that Oral Robert's announcement that God was gonna kill him if he didn't come up with the $1 million his failing college needed was disgusting- it is not for me to say for someone else to believe as I do. If someone else believes salvation comes through a dollar bill and I don't, so be it.

Liberty is a prickly thing. It allows us the equal opportunity to be just as wise or as foolish was we are or want to be, and no one else gets to decide matters like this for us.
